Abstract

Industrial technology development needed solutions about increasing computing resource performance. The one of alternative solution could resolve this problem using the high performance computing’s concept example cluster. Cluster could increase performance of computing using many integrated computers in the computer network. cluster had problem in infrastructure system example place and hardware. One of the alternative solutions was virtual computer for infrastructure. one of cloud system services was IAAS. IAAS could produce integrated virtual computation resource on network directly. This study discussed about virtual cluster’s performance using the virtual computer to solve the parallel computing’s problem. Virtual computer in this study used cloud services. The research method was by implementing OpenMPI on a Linux-based computer cluster using five virtual computer and analyzed the performance of the system by different scenario tests. The results of this study Showed that the cloud was able to facilitate user to provide integrated infrastrukture's computing service on a network-based and the virtual cluster machine was suitable when large size of data. Ideally, the value of speedup increased when the number of processors increases. The value of Speed-up was ideal when the the data size of 1000 using two nodes (1,346) and three nodes (1.0465). The value of Efficiency decreases when increasing number of processors. Most of the Value of speed-up and efficiency were not ideal at this experiment Because there was the overhead in the parallel system, for example, the additional parallel computing, inter-processor communication and synchronization processes in the cloud as provider of virtual computers.
